NBC recently announced that it would be moving the premiere of Season 3 of Hannibal to the Summer, instead of this Spring.
But although we have a long wait before the debut of the new season of Bryan Fuller‘s psychological drama, the network has just released a teaser trailer for Season 3, via EW. Watch it here below.
This first footage shows Will Graham (Hugh Dancy) on the hunt for his old frienemy Dr. Hannibal Lecter (Mads Mikkelsen) in what looks to be Florence, Italy. Some exterior shots for this season were filmed in Florence; also, the first episode is titled “Antipasto.”
The season will reportedly contain elements from Thomas Harris’ Hannibal novels, including Hannibal Rising and Red Dragon, and see the addition of The Hobbit star Richard Armitage to the cast for a 6-episode arc as Francis Dolarhyde aka the serial killer The Tooth Fairy. (Armitage debuts in Episode 8 of the 13-episode season.) Gillian Anderson‘s reoccurring guest star spot has been bumped up to series regular, while Joe Anderson (The Divide) will replace Michael Pitt as Mason Verger (the psycho with the prized pigs).
Season 1 and Season 2, both 13 episodes each, are available now on home video. Filming for Season 3 began on October 20, 2014, in Toronto, Ontario, Canada.
